Dunlewy was a church in the village in rual Donegal, Ireland. The church was consecrated September 1st, 1853. The decline of Dunlewy Estate was the downfall for the church. In 1955, the roof was removed for safety reasons. Since 1987, the locals have planned the preservation of the church.

What's left today:
The whole church still stands. Only the roof has been removed.
